Calling napi_disable() on an already disabled napi can cause the deadlock. In commit 4bc12818b363 ("virtio-net: disable delayed refill when pausing rx"), to avoid the deadlock, when pausing the RX in virtnet_rx_pause[_all](), we disable and cancel the delayed refill work. However, in the virtnet_rx_resume_all(), we enable the delayed refill work too early before enabling all the receive queue napis. The deadlock can be reproduced by running selftests/drivers/net/hw/xsk_reconfig.py with multiqueue virtio-net device and inserting a cond_resched() inside the for loop in virtnet_rx_resume_all() to increase the success rate. Because the worker processing the delayed refilled work runs on the same CPU as virtnet_rx_resume_all(), a reschedule is needed to cause the deadlock. In real scenario, the contention on netdev_lock can cause the reschedule. This fixes the deadlock by ensuring all receive queue's napis are enabled before we enable the delayed refill work in virtnet_rx_resume_all() and virtnet_open(). This seems to be still racy?
For example, in virtnet_open() we had:
static int virtnet_open(struct net_device *dev)
{
struct virtnet_info *vi = netdev_priv(dev);
int i, err;
for (i = 0; i < vi->max_queue_pairs; i++) {
err = virtnet_enable_queue_pair(vi, i);
if (err < 0)
goto err_enable_qp;
}
virtnet_rx_refill_all(vi);
So NAPI and refill work is enabled in this case, so the refill work
could be scheduled and run at the same time?
